Accra's Thriving Tech Scene

Accra, the heart of Ghana, is quickly emerging as a major player in the African tech scene. Driven by a youthful and energetic workforce, Accra boasts a thriving community of tech businesses.

From blockchain to digital markets, Accra's tech sector is demonstrating innovation across multiple fields.

The city has become an attraction for brilliant programmers, investors, and innovators.

This exciting development is supported by government programs aimed at fostering the tech industry.

The future for Accra's tech scene looks bright, with opportunities for continued growth and impact on a regional and global scale.
